A review on switched reluctance machines for electric vehicles

2016 
Nowadays, switched reluctance machines (SRM) are gaining interest in the scientific community due to the advantages they offer. The SRM offers an overall efficiency similar to an induction motor of the same rating, since the friction and windage losses are comparable. Many researches have been done on SRMs, their related systems and challenges. This paper reviews the SRM structures, their advantages and disadvantages. Various SRM topologies are studied and their merits and limits are given. Additionally, the most common control strategies for SRM drives are categorized, which is followed by a summary of the researches on challenges in torque and vibration reduction.
